### Step 6: Enable the Squatwatch scanner

Squatwatch compares every new dependency against the Fernbeck package index and flags names within edit distance two of known packages. Run it in blocking mode in CI; advisory mode is only for the sandbox org. Confirm `SQUATWATCH_BLOCK=true` is set. The scanner pulls the index over an authenticated channel, using the token defined on the next line.

secret setting of tajof-bahif: COURIER_KEY3=65d

☐ Verify health checks behind the Gatewright load balancer before announcing the release. Support should confirm that all four Pondermill app nodes return healthy status, not just the aggregate endpoint — the balancer reports green if any single node responds. If a node flaps, drain it and notify the deploy lead rather than restarting it yourself, since restarts reset the warm cache. Record the status output alongside the build identifier shown below.

session token of kagup-hahaf = htk3_2b8

## Ownership

The Tilecache component in Mosaicbox currently has a known memory leak: decoded bitmaps are retained after eviction when a plugin holds a stale handle past the cache's release callback. Plugin authors should release handles in onEvict and avoid caching bitmap references across frames; a fix to enforce this is in progress. Workarounds and affected versions are tracked in the known-issues file. Bug reports, patches, and questions about this leak should be directed to the maintainer named below.

signatory, yahog-badug: Quenix Ulaael

Subject: Handover — pool tuning on Corvid-DB

Overnight I raised the Corvid-DB connection pool ceiling from 40 to 60 and added a 15-second idle reaper; please review the config diff carefully before it ships. Saturation alerts cleared, but watch the checkout service, which leaks connections under retry storms. For pooling-library questions, the maintainer can be reached at the address below.

billing contact of bawep-tajeg = tamath.silion.fraok@olvarqsoft.local